ETHZilla is recognized as an early mover in developing robust infrastructure for tokenized real-world assets, effectively bridging traditional finance with blockchain technology. The company specializes in transforming illiquid, institutional-grade assets-from auto-loans to aerospace equipment-into programmable, tradeable financial products on Ethereum Layer 2s, through a regulated platform and strategic partnerships.
